Actress Heather Graham has opened up about her estranged relationship with her parents.

Graham, 54, said she stopped speaking to her mother and father after they tried to stop her from pursuing a career in Hollywood.

She told The Wall Street Journal that she left home to make it in the industry at 18, despite her father telling her that “evil” Tinseltown would “claim [her] soul.”

Graham said her parents “were part of a generation that didn’t believe in therapy or discussing personal things, so I never felt I could talk to them.”

Her first role was in the 1988 film, License to Drive. She said she was living at home when it premiered and told herself, “I’ve got to get out of here, I’ve got to be successful, and I’ve got to be a movie star.”

She and a friend from high school found an apartment in West Hollywood. She cut ties with her parents when she was 25 and has not spoken to them since.

“My friends are proud of me, and I’m proud of myself. I have really good friends,” Graham told the outlet. “I live in Los Angeles in a house I bought last year. I also have a loft in New York.”
